Core Insights - Nanjing's software business revenue is projected to reach approximately 1,020 billion yuan by 2025, marking a year-on-year growth of 16.7%, achieving the first trillion-level industry cluster breakthrough [1] - This milestone reflects a significant leap in the city's industrial capabilities and a deep optimization of its economic structure, following 20 years of efforts since the establishment of the "China Software City" strategy in 2005 [1][2] - The software industry in Nanjing has evolved from a nascent stage in the early 2000s, with only about 200 software companies and 1.8 billion yuan in annual sales, to a leading position in the national software landscape [1] Industry Development - Nanjing's software industry is now home to over 3,600 key software-related enterprises, forming a complete industrial chain, with competitive applications in sectors like telecommunications and energy [2] - The city has implemented a series of innovative mechanisms and precise policies to support this growth, including the establishment of the "Artificial Intelligence (Software) Industry Task Force" to enhance collaboration across various sectors [2] - The "Nanjing Harmony Ecosystem Development Action Plan" aims to position the city as a national leader in the Harmony operating system, with 15 certified open-source Harmony versions and 122 software and hardware products, ranking second among cities nationwide [2] Future Outlook - The historic breakthrough of reaching a trillion-level industry is seen as a phase in Nanjing's strategy to become an industrial powerhouse, with plans to accelerate the intelligent development of the software sector [3] - The city aims to establish itself as the "first city of intelligent software industry" in the country, providing robust support for technological self-reliance and the advancement of its industrial strategy [3]
